Ancient Timekeeping
Delving into the past, the concept of timekeeping has been a crucial aspect of human civilization, vital for multiple facets including agriculture, navigation, and daily activities.
The origins of timekeeping and the development of different systems
The method of dividing the day into 24 hours originated from ancient Egyptians. Why 24 hours? It was believed to be influenced by Egyptian’s understanding of astronomy. They utilized duodecimal (base 12) number system and noticed that there were approximately 12 lunar cycles, and 12-star constellations passing through the night sky.
Later, Egyptians combined these two systems – 12 hours of daylight and 12 hours of the night, resulting in a 24-hour day. It wasn’t until the invention of mechanical clocks in the 14th century, however, that the 24-hour system became more popular in Western countries.

International Standardization
The 24-hour clock, often referred to as military time in the United States, became widely adopted internationally as a timekeeping standard over a century ago.
The process of international standardization and the adoption of the 24-hour clock as the global standard
The International Meridian Conference in 1884 played a crucial role in establishing international standardization of time. It was not directly responsible for instituting the 24-hour clock, but it set up Greenwich Mean Time (GMT) as the world’s time standard.
The adoption of the 24-hour clock came gradually during the 20th century, as Britain and other countries began using it for rail and bus timetables, and it became the worldwide standard in technology, aviation, computing, and navigation. It has helped facilitate international communication and prevent misunderstandings due to differing local time conventions.
In addition, the 24-hour time system is straightforward and reduces the chances of error that can come from the 12-hour clock, especially relevant in critical fields such as healthcare and aviation.

Conversion Charts
In this section, we’ll provide easy-to-read conversion charts to effortlessly switch between the 12-hour and 24-hour clocks. Here’s the outline to make it as simple as possible:
Easy-to-read conversion charts for converting between the 12-hour and 24-hour clock:
24-hour clock | 12-hour clock |
---|---|
00:00 | 12:00 AM |
01:00 | 1:00 AM |
02:00 | 2:00 AM |
03:00 | 3:00 AM |
04:00 | 4:00 AM |
05:00 | 5:00 AM |
06:00 | 6:00 AM |
07:00 | 7:00 AM |
08:00 | 8:00 AM |
09:00 | 9:00 AM |
10:00 | 10:00 AM |
11:00 | 11:00 AM |
12:00 | 12:00 PM |
13:00 | 1:00 PM |
14:00 | 2:00 PM |
15:00 | 3:00 PM |
16:00 | 4:00 PM |
17:00 | 5:00 PM |
18:00 | 6:00 PM |
19:00 | 7:00 PM |
20:00 | 8:00 PM |
21:00 | 9:00 PM |
22:00 | 10:00 PM |
23:00 | 11:00 PM |
These charts offer an easy way to quickly convert between the 24-hour and 12-hour time formats and vice versa. Whether you’re dealing with international business, travel, or just wanting to understand military time, this simple conversion tool can be quite handy.
